A Fusion 360 expert is a freelance CAD professional who uses Autodesk Fusion 360 to design 3D models, mechanical assemblies, and production-ready parts for manufacturing, prototyping, and engineering projects. Hiring a skilled Fusion 360 designer gives you parametric models, photorealistic renders, simulation results, and CNC-ready toolpaths from a single integrated platform — without juggling multiple software licenses or contractors.
A Fusion 360 freelancer translates ideas, sketches, or reference parts into accurate digital models that can be manufactured, 3D printed, or refined further. They work across the full product development cycle, from early concept sketches to final manufacturing files. Because Fusion 360 combines CAD, CAM, CAE, and rendering in one environment, a single specialist can often handle work that would otherwise require a team.
Common deliverables include parametric part models, multi-body assemblies, sheet metal designs, freeform surface models, exploded views, technical drawings, STEP and IGES exports, STL files for additive manufacturing, and photorealistic renders for marketing or investor pitches. A strong Fusion 360 expert also documents design intent so that future revisions are straightforward to make.

While Autodesk Fusion 360 is the primary tool, experienced freelancers usually bring adjacent capabilities that strengthen the overall workflow. Look for proficiency with related CAD platforms such as SolidWorks, Inventor, or Onshape for file conversion and collaboration. Rendering specialists often pair Fusion 360 with KeyShot or Blender for advanced visualization. For manufacturing output, familiarity with G-code post-processors, slicers like Cura or PrusaSlicer, and DXF preparation tools is valuable.
Adjacent skills that frequently appear on strong profiles include mechanical engineering, industrial design, product design, 3D printing, CNC machining, FEA analysis, and design for manufacturing (DFM). Knowledge of materials, tolerances, and standard fasteners is essential for parts that will actually be produced.
Fusion 360 expertise serves a broad range of industries. Hardware startups use it to develop prototypes and pitch decks. Consumer product designers use it for enclosures, packaging, and accessories. Mechanical engineers rely on it for fixtures, jigs, and machined components. Makers and small manufacturers use Fusion 360 for CNC routing, milling, and 3D printing workflows.
Common project types include IoT device enclosures, drone and robotics components, automotive aftermarket parts, medical device prototypes, furniture and interior fittings, jewelry, dental and orthopedic models, and architectural hardware. The software's CAM module also makes it popular among job shops producing custom machined parts.

Fusion 360 and SolidWorks both produce parametric 3D CAD models, but Fusion 360 is cloud-based and bundles CAM, simulation, and rendering in one tool. SolidWorks is the long-standing industry standard in larger engineering firms. Many freelancers are proficient in both and can convert files between formats using STEP or IGES.
